First off, what exactly is Absolute Black Stone? Well, it's a type of granite that's known for its deep, rich black color. It's a popular choice for countertops, flooring, and other interior design applications because of its durability and elegant appearance. But when it comes to transparency, things get a little more interesting.

Now, you might be thinking, "Granite isn't transparent, right?" And you'd be mostly correct. Unlike glass or some other materials, granite doesn't allow light to pass through it in the traditional sense. However, there's a concept called "visual transparency" that's relevant here.

Visual transparency refers to how a material appears in relation to light and its surroundings. Absolute Black Stone has a unique quality that gives it a sense of depth and dimension, almost like it has a bit of transparency. When light hits the surface of the stone, it reflects in a way that creates a sort of visual illusion. The dark color absorbs some light, while the smooth finish reflects the rest, resulting in a shiny, almost mirror - like effect in certain lighting conditions.

Now, let's get into the practical side of things. One of the reasons why Absolute Black Stone is so great for interior design is its durability. Granite is a very hard and dense material, which means it can withstand a lot of wear and tear. It's resistant to scratches, stains, and heat, making it ideal for high - traffic areas like kitchens and bathrooms.

When it comes to maintenance, it's pretty straightforward. You just need to clean it regularly with a mild soap and water solution. Avoid using abrasive cleaners or scrubbers, as they can damage the surface of the stone. With proper care, your Absolute Black Stone installation will look great for years to come.
